Pay in context

Top pay as a share of expenses

In 2023, the highest total compensation at Merced College Foundation equaled 1% of the organization's total expenses. The median for education organizations is 7%.

This organization (2023)
1%
Sector median
7%
Middle half of sector
2% to 17%

Based on 26,320 education organizations, each measured at its most recent filing year with reported expenses and compensation.

What does the Board Member of Merced College Foundation earn?

In 2023, the Board Member of Merced College Foundation received $24,462 in total compensation. This pay is below the median (the midpoint) for Board Member roles among Education organizations in California, but above the bottom quarter of comparable filings. Based on IRS Form 990 data.

How does Board Member pay at Merced College Foundation compare with similar nonprofits?

Compared with the same role at Education organizations in California, the 2023 pay of the Board Member at Merced College Foundation falls between the 25th percentile and the median.
